I bought the new Eric Johnson strat and brought it home. I liked the neck radius and feel of neck a ton. I didn't like the sticky feel of the fret board(I think this would go away in time). I didn't like the tone of the p/u's that much. they were really good but in the end the tone of my 50's classic with Texas specials in it sounded a lot more a live with more punch. The EJ sounded more refined and a lot more smother sounding which would be better for some). The action was real low and the neck was super fast and easy to play(did I say I liked the neck) But the nut was cut to low for the low e string and rattled like crazy. I tried to put some relief into the neck, it got a little better, then I raised the action and still a problem. There was a noticeable buzz on all strings which came trough the amp. there was also a weird kind of high pitched squeal(like a high harmonic) that would ring through from time to time(very frustrating) Like I said I added relief and raised the action and tried new strings and all the problems were still there. I love the neck and wasn't that impressed with the p/u's and the nut and buzz problems. in the end I brought it back to GC. If there were a couple there to play,I'm sure I could find a killer one. Still I wasn't that happy with the p/u's. I wish it would have worked out but for $1600 I wanted better.
